Lunar Calendar is a tiny utility that shows the lunar monthly calendar on your iPhone.

- English or Chinese user interface
- Show Hong Kong public holidays on the calendar
- In-app calendar event editing
- Date format according to the region setting
- Click the gregorian title to select day
- Double click the gregorian title return to current month
